WebMar 21, 2024 · Curiously, the Big Dipper is not even a constellation but a so-called asterism, a “noticeable pattern of stars.”. It’s a part of the constellation of Ursa Major, also called the Great Bear or Big Bear. “Big” is the correct adjective, since it’s the third largest group of stars in the heavens.
